Land Rover Range Rover Sport P510e (510 Hp) Plug-in Hybrid iAWD
2996 cm3 | 6 Cyl.Inline
510 Hp | 700 Nm
All wheel drive
Consumption: 0.9 l/100 km
CO2 emissions : 20 g/km
Acceleration 0 - 100 km/h 5.4 sec
Top speed: 242 km/h
Gross battery capacity: 38.2 kWh
Net (usable) battery capacity: 31.8 kWh
Battery technology: Lithium-ion (Li-Ion)
All-electric range : 113 km
Max speed (electric): 140 km/h
Trunk (boot) space : 450 l-1860 l
Fuel tank capacity: 72 l
Length: 4946 mm
Width with mirrors folded: 2043 mm
Width including mirrors: 2209 mm
Height: 1820 mm
Wheelbase: 2997 mm
Ground clearance: 274 mm
Drag coefficient (Cd): 0.29
Turning diameter: 12.53 m
Front suspension: Double wishbone
Rear suspension: Multi-link independent
The plug-in hybrid powertrain combines the effortless performance of Land Rover’s 3.0-litre straight-six Ingenium petrol with a 105kW electric motor and 38.2kWh battery (with a usable capacity of 31.8kWh - nearly three times the capacity of the model it replaces).
Two versions of the Electric Hybrid are available: the range topping P510e and the P440e. Both deliver CO2 emissions from 18g/km, and a WLTP electric driving range of up to 113km (70 miles) and an expected real-world range of up to 88km (54 miles)1. Based on real-world data from existing customers, Range Rover Sport owners will be able to complete around 75 per cent of their journeys2 using hushed electric-only power. For longer journeys, drivers benefit from a total driving range of 740km (460 miles) in real-world conditions.
The two plug-in hybrids offer trademark Range Rover Sport performance, with the P510e capable of accelerating from 0-100km/h in 5.4 seconds (0-60mph in 5.2 seconds) and a top speed of 242km/h (150mph). It provides the perfect blend of thrilling driver engagement and effortless refinement, provided by a combination of its 3.0-litre six-cylinder Ingenium petrol engine and electric motor, for a combined output of 510PS and 700Nm of torque.
The 3.0-litre six-cylinder Ingenium petrol engine delivers strong performance even without the aid of the electric powertrain, so customers enjoy customary Range Rover Sport acceleration even when battery charge is low. Conversely, in full EV mode, drivers are able to cruise at a hushed 140km/h (87mph) without using the petrol engine.
It will charge from 0 to 80 per cent in less than an hour using a 50kW rapid charger, while a domestic 7.2kW AC wallbox will deliver a full charge in under five hours, delivering ultimate convenience when charged at home overnight1.
Predictive Energy Optimisation works in harmony with built-in geofencing technology and the navigation system to maximise the effectiveness of the PHEV powertrain, deploying electric drive when most suitable along the route, for example when entering low emissions zones. It automatically calculates the most suitable method of propulsion, optimising efficiency and reducing localised CO2 emissions.
Drivers can make the most of the plug-in hybrid using the connectivity options delivered by the comprehensive Land Rover Remote app3. These include Cabin Pre-Conditioning, which can be activated while the car is plugged in and charging, enabling customers to pre-warm or pre-cool their Range Rover Sport ahead of journeys, all via the convenience of a smartphone. Drivers can also manage a suite of PHEV-related Timed Charging functions, including:Immediate Charging - commences battery charging immediately.
Low-Cost Hours Only - when plugged in, priority is given to charging during a specific time period (for instance, when energy costs are at their lowest).
Smart Charging - the car’s intelligent charging system will charge as efficiently as possible based on the planned departure time set by the driver. In conjunction with the pre-conditioning function, it will begin charging at the most cost-effective time.
Both the P510e and P440e PHEVs are available with a Mode 2 charging cable for at-home charging, while a Mode 3 charging cable suitable for AC charging - via a domestic wallbox or public charging points - is also available. The charging port is conveniently located on the rear side panel on the left-hand side of the vehicle.
